Skokie Farmers’ Market Trick-or-Treat Bags and Non-Perishable Food Drive

During the last market day of the season on Sunday, October 30, members of the Consumer Affairs Commission will hand out a free trick- or-treat bag, with a treat to children who attend in costume.  Children are invited to trick-or-treat at each vendor stand. 

 

Donations of non-perishable food items to benefit the Niles Township Food Pantry will be collected at the Consumer Affairs Commission table in the Market.  Glass jars and perishable items are not accepted.

The market is conveniently located in the Village Hall parking lot, 5127 Oakton. Hours are 7:30 a.m. until 12:45 p.m.

The Skokie Consumer Affairs Commission, a volunteer commission, hosts the Skokie Farmers’ Market.  For more information on the Skokie Farmers’ Market, contact Terry Oline, Market Master at 847/933-8224 or visit www.skokie.org.
